Chief Day Appoints Deputy Chief, Assistant Chief; Promotes Others

In a promotions ceremony on January 16, 2025, Portland Police Chief Bob Day appointed Chris Gjovik as Deputy Chief, Craig Dobson as Assistant Chief of the Operations Branch and Captain Brian Hughes to Commander of Central Precinct. All three had been acting in these roles since June 2024.

Deputy Chief Gjovik has more than 24 years of law enforcement experience and previously served as the Assistant Chief of Operations. He is a graduate of the Police Executive Research Forum’s (PERF) Senior Management Institute for Police. Assistant Chief Dobson has more than 26 years of law enforcement experience and previously served as the Commander of Central Precinct. A graduate of the FBI National Academy, Craig is an internationally known expert on crowd management.

Chief Day also swore in three detectives, three lieutenants and three captains.
